Sesquiterpene Lactones Revisited

1995
Sesquiterpene lactones are plant constituents often possessing a bitter taste which are common in most tribes of the Asteraceae (Compositae) and also are found in at least 14 other angiosperm families and to a limited extend in gymnosperms, liverworts and fungi.1 There are more than 4,000 known structures in this class of plant secondary metabolites ...

Sesquiterpene Lactones from Aegialophila pumila

Planta Medica, 1984
Cnicin was isolated as the major sesquiterpene lactone from Aegialophila pumila Jus. Boiss. The germacranolide salonitenolide was isolated as a minor constituent. Cnicin demonstrated pronounced cytotoxic activity when tested in vitro against TLX-5 mice lymphoma cells.

11,13-Methylenation of sesquiterpene exomethylene-γ-lactones: Synthesis of sesquiterpene cyclopropyl-γ-lactones

Collection of Czechoslovak Chemical Communications, 1991
11,13-Methylene derivatives of sesquiterpene exomethylene-γ-lactones were prepared by reaction of diazomethane and photolysis of the resulting pyrazoline adduct(s). Variable amounts of exomethylene- and ethylidene-γ-lactones were also formed in the photolysis reaction.
